During the Walt Disney Companies Investor Day Lucasfilm Ltd. announced new Star Wars series coming to Disney+ in the next couple years.

Lets starts from the beginning two shows coming beginning in Christmas of 2021 with be Star Wars Rangers of the New Republic and Star Wars Ahsoka which will be a spinoff series to Ahsokas role in The Mandolorian.

In addition to these two series Star Wars Andor based on the character in Rogue One played by Diego Luna Cassian Andor will go more in depth into the character. It is set to be released in 2022. They also announced a new series The Acolyte which will be based in the final days of the new Republic.

Limited series were announced during the presentation as well with one being the highly anticipated Obi-Wan Kenobi with Ewan McGregor returning to the role and Hayden Christian returning as Darth Vader and will follow the characters stories 10 years after the events of Revenge of the Sith. In addition to this limited series another one is being worked on to focus on Lando Calrissian entitled, Lando.

In addition they announced animated series coming to Disney+ with The Bad Batch which was announced during D23 Expo and A Droid Story with C-3PO and R2D2 a part of these new stories. Star Wars shorts series will be coming soon also called Visions which will be Japanese Anime stories coming to Disney+.

When is comes to Star Wars on the big screen it is officially announced that Patty Jenkins will be directing Star Wars Rogue Squadron. A story of one of the most famous rebel squads in the history. The film is set to be released Christmas of 2023.
